I remember back in the 1960's Winchester ran a big national photo add: "19 Texas Rangers, only 18 Winchesters". The historic photograph showed 18 Rangers with Model 1895 Winchester lever-actions. The 19th Ranger, the knowledgeable chap 5th from the right, has a Krag. The add implied his brother officers were better armed, but we know different! The add stirred up quite the response from Arizona. In reality, the lawmen were Arizona Rangers keeping the Peace during a 1901 Mine Strike (Clifton/Morenci). I remember Winchester Firearms making amends by sending an advertising executive to Arizona for a mock execution. I believe he was pardoned by the Governor.
